Physical Demands:
The role involves the following physical demands on a daily basis:

• Standing and/or walking for long periods of between 8 and 12 hours per shift (standard full-time shifts are 10 hours excluding overtime, flex and part-time shifts may vary)
• Lifting and moving products up to 23kg in weight
• Lifting, bending, reaching above the head, kneeling, crouching, and/or stretching for 8 to 12 hours per shift (standard full-time shifts are 10 hours excluding overtime, flex and part-time shifts may vary)
• Pushing and pulling product up to 23kg in weight for 8 to 12 hours per shift (standard full-time shifts are 10 hours excluding overtime, flex and part-time shifts may vary)
• Manual dexterity of both hands and wrists
• Regularly climbing and descending four flights of stairs safely

What is a PUP?

A PUP is a Person Up Platforms that allows to work up to 12mtr height.

Do I need experience?

No prior experience with PUP equipment is needed.

Will I be trained on how to use a PUP?

Yes, Amazon provides a mixture of classroom and practical training on working safely and securely whilst driving PUP.
Even if you already have PUP or other PIT experience, all PUP operators will complete Amazon's PUP training.
